A method and device for detecting glue application defects
By transforming the adhesive-coated area into a straight line before analyzing the adhesive coating image, the problem of misjudgment at the corners of the adhesive coating is solved, improving the accuracy and production efficiency of adhesive coating defect detection for soft-pack batteries.

[0031] Currently, analysis is generally directly performed on the captured image to obtain a coating defect detection result. For example, a BOLB analysis method is used for the captured image, and a binary open operation and a close operation are directly used for processing to obtain a coating defect detection result. However, the present inventors have found through research that the manner of directly analyzing the captured image can detect straight-line coating, but when used for detecting the wave-shaped coating shown in FIG. 1, the detection rate of the position approximating the straight line is high, and misjudgment is prone to occur at the corner. [0034] In the present embodiment, after the coating is completed, the soft package battery on which the coating is completed can be photographed by using an image shooting device, so as to obtain an original coating image, and the original coating image is sent to a detection device. The detection device can first transform the coating area in the original coating image into a straight line through image transformation processing, and then analyze the image after processing to obtain a coating defect detection result.
[0035] The coating defect detection method provided by the embodiment of the present application will be exemplarily described below with the detection device as the execution subject.
[0036] Please refer to Figure 2 , Figure 2 the flowchart of the coating defect detection method provided by the embodiment of the present application. The specific process of the coating defect detection method will be described in detail below. The method can include steps S110-S150.
[0037] Step S110, obtaining a coating extension direction according to an original coating image.
[0038] The coating extension direction represents the length extension direction of the coating in the original coating image.
[0039] Step S120, splitting the original coating image into a plurality of pixel columns in the coating extension direction.
[0040] Step S130, obtaining a servo axis motion parameter corresponding to each pixel column according to the pixel equivalent of the original coating image.
[0041] Wherein, the pixel equivalent is used to represent what the actual physical size represented by one pixel point in the image is, that is, the actual length represented by one pixel grid length.
[0042] Step S140, according to the servo shaft motion parameter, the corresponding pixel column is azimuthally compensated to obtain the target gluing image.
[0043] Wherein, the gluing area in the target gluing image is a straight line.
[0044] Step S150, according to the visual detection mechanism, the target gluing image is analyzed to obtain the gluing detection result.
[0045] In this way, based on the servo shaft motion parameter, each pixel column in the original gluing image is azimuthally compensated, so as to transform the gluing area into a straight line, and then the image analysis is performed to obtain the gluing detection result. Since the gluing area is processed into a straight line before the image analysis is performed, the false judgment of defects at the inflection point of the gluing can be reduced, the defect detection rate of the soft package battery wave-shaped gluing is increased, the false judgment rate of the detection is reduced, and the production efficiency is improved.
[0046] Please refer to Figure 3 and Figure 4 Before processing, the gluing area in the original gluing image is a wave-shaped gluing as shown in Figure 3 If the wave-shaped gluing is directly detected, it is easy to misjudge at the corner. In the embodiment, the wave-shaped gluing in Figure 3 is processed into a straight line gluing as shown in Figure 4 , so that the defect detection rate of the wave-shaped gluing is increased.

[0049] In the case of obtaining the original glue coating image, the original glue coating image can be analyzed to obtain the glue coating extension direction. As a possible example, the original glue coating image can be binarized to detect target pixel points from the original glue coating image. It can be understood that the target pixel points are determined by the binarization method, and other methods can also be used to determine the target pixel points. Then, based on the distribution of the target pixel points in the original glue coating image, the glue coating extension direction is obtained. As shown in Figure 3 , assuming that the black part in Figure 3 is a target pixel point, it can be determined that the glue coating extension direction is from left to right.
[0050] In this embodiment, after the glue coating extension direction is determined, the original glue coating image can be split into a column of pixel columns along the glue coating extension direction. As a possible example, in the case of detecting target pixel points in the original glue coating image, only the region containing all target pixel points can be split into multiple pixel columns in the glue coating extension direction. As shown in Figure 3 , the glue coating extension direction is from left to right, i.e. the Y-axis direction, so the region containing all target pixel points can be split into multiple pixel columns on the Y-axis.
[0051] In this embodiment, step S130 can be performed during the glue coating process. Based on the pixel equivalent and the movement of the servo axis during the glue coating process, the servo axis motion parameters corresponding to each pixel column can be obtained. The servo axis motion parameters can be the coordinates of the position of the glue coating mechanism after moving on the servo axis in the XY coordinate system; that is, the servo axis motion parameters can include coordinates in the XY coordinate system, and one coordinate can include x and y values. The XY coordinate system can be as shown in Figure 3 , the Y-axis direction of the XY coordinate system is the glue coating extension direction, and the X-axis direction of the XY coordinate system is the glue coating relief direction perpendicular to the glue coating extension direction; the actual physical size of the glue coating mechanism moving on the servo axis represented by one pixel point in the original glue coating image is the pixel equivalent, based on which the pixel column in the original glue coating image can be corresponded to the position of the glue coating mechanism after moving on the servo axis, so that the pixel column in the original glue coating image is translated up and down according to the positional relationship.
[0052] As a possible example, the servo axis motion parameters corresponding to each pixel column can be obtained by Figure 5 . Please refer to Figure 5 , Figure 5 for the flowchart of the sub-steps included in step S130 in Figure 2 . In this embodiment, step S130 can include sub-steps S131-S133.
[0053] Sub-step S131, obtaining a pixel equivalent of the original gluing image.
[0054] The actual physical size of the gluing mechanism represented by a pixel point in the original gluing image moving on the servo shaft is the pixel equivalent. The resolution of the image capturing device can be obtained, and the imaging field size information of the image capturing device can be obtained by measuring with a ruler. The image capturing device is used to obtain the original gluing image by shooting. The imaging field size information can include the actual length and the actual width of the imaging field. Then, the pixel equivalent can be calculated according to the resolution and the imaging field size information.
[0055] For example, a feature point can be specified, and after the servo shaft moves a fixed distance, the single-pixel precision is calculated according to the change of the pixel coordinates of the feature point in the field of view and the fixed distance, that is, the pixel equivalent is obtained.
[0056] It should be noted that the above-mentioned pixel equivalent obtaining method is only for illustration, and other methods can be used to obtain the pixel equivalent according to actual conditions, and the pixel equivalent obtaining method is not limited herein.
[0057] Sub-step S132, taking the starting position of the servo shaft when gluing as a reference point, and setting the coordinates of the reference point in the XY coordinate system.
[0058] Optionally, the coordinates of the reference point in the XY coordinate system can be set as (0, 0), or other values can be set, which can be set according to actual needs. The coordinates of subsequent gluing can be obtained according to the specific movement distance, movement direction and coordinates of the reference point. The reference point corresponds to the first pixel column in the gluing region of the original gluing image in the gluing extension direction.
[0059] Sub-step S133, during the gluing process of the servo shaft, whenever the servo shaft moves a pixel equivalent in the gluing extension direction, the current coordinates in the XY coordinate system are obtained until the gluing is completed.
[0060] When gluing with the servo shaft, the current coordinates of the servo shaft in the XY coordinate system can be obtained whenever the servo shaft moves a pixel equivalent in the Y-axis direction of the XY coordinate system; that is, the x value and the y value at this time are recorded as the current coordinates of the servo shaft in the XY coordinate system whenever the servo shaft moves a pixel equivalent in the Y-axis direction. Similarly, until the gluing is completed, a plurality of coordinates are obtained.
[0061] In this process, the pixel columns corresponding to the coordinates obtained during the glue application are the pixel columns arranged sequentially in the glue application direction within the glue application area of the original glue application image. For example, assuming the glue application direction of the original glue application image is from left to right, and the pixel columns arranged sequentially from left to right in the glue application area of the original glue application image are pixel columns a, b, c, and d, then the coordinates of the reference point obtained during the glue application process correspond to pixel column a, the second coordinate corresponds to pixel column b, the third coordinate corresponds to pixel column c, and the fourth coordinate corresponds to pixel column d. Thus, by utilizing the motion trajectory of the servo axis of the glue application mechanism, at least the servo axis motion parameters corresponding to each pixel column with glue application can be obtained.
[0062] Having obtained the servo axis motion parameters, it is possible to... Figure 6 The azimuth compensation is performed as shown. Please refer to... Figure 6 , Figure 6 for Figure 2 A flowchart illustrating the sub-steps included in step S140. In this embodiment, step S140 may include sub-steps S141 to S143.
[0063] Sub-step S141: Determine the coordinates corresponding to the reference pixel column from the coordinates corresponding to each pixel column.
[0064] The reference pixel column is one of the pixel columns corresponding to the obtained servo axis motion parameters. Optionally, the user can specify one pixel column as the reference pixel column, or the reference pixel column can be randomly selected, or as follows: Figure 3 and Figure 4 The first pixel column (the pixel column containing point P) in the adhesive extension direction of the original adhesive coating area is fixed as the reference pixel column. After determining the reference pixel column, its corresponding coordinates can be determined. The reference pixel column does not need to be translated, i.e., no orientation compensation is required, and the offset information of the coordinates corresponding to the reference pixel column is 0.
[0065] Sub-step S142: Obtain the offset information of the x-value in the coordinates corresponding to each other pixel column relative to the x-value in the coordinates corresponding to the reference pixel column.
[0066] For each other pixel column that has already obtained the corresponding servo axis motion parameters, the offset information corresponding to the coordinates of that other pixel column can be calculated based on the x-values in the coordinates of the other pixel column and the x-values in the coordinates of the reference pixel column. Optionally, the specific method for obtaining the offset information can be determined in conjunction with the requirements for the transformed straight line. For example, if the requirement is that the straight line has an angle greater than 0° with the Y-axis direction, the offset information corresponding to each coordinate can be calculated based on this requirement.
[0067] As a possible example, the straight line after transformation is parallel to the Y-axis direction. In the embodiment, the offset information includes an offset distance and an offset direction. For each other pixel column, the x value in the coordinates corresponding to the other pixel column is subtracted from the x value in the coordinates corresponding to the reference pixel column to obtain a calculation result. When the calculation result is 0, it is determined that the offset information is no offset. When the calculation result is positive, the calculation result is taken as the offset distance, and it is determined that the offset direction is upward. When the calculation result is negative, the absolute value of the calculation result is taken as the offset distance, and it is determined that the offset direction is downward. In this way, the offset information corresponding to each coordinate can be quickly obtained while ensuring that the glue application area is processed as a straight line.
[0068] In sub-step S143, the pixel columns corresponding to each of the coordinates are azimuthally compensated according to the offset information corresponding to each of the coordinates.
[0069] When the offset information corresponding to each coordinate is obtained, the pixel columns corresponding to each coordinate can be translated based on the offset direction and the offset distance in the offset information, so as to realize azimuthal compensation. For example, if the offset information corresponding to the coordinates corresponding to the pixel column b is that the offset is 2 pixel distances upward, the pixel column b can be translated downward by 2 pixel distances.
[0070] It can be understood that if the original glue application image is directly split into a plurality of pixel columns, and only part of the pixel columns are pixel columns with glue, only the pixel columns with glue can be azimuthally compensated, and other pixel columns without glue are not translated.
[0071] After the azimuthal compensation, a target glue application image in which the glue application area is a straight line can be obtained. The target glue application image can be analyzed by a visual detection mechanism to obtain a glue detection result. The specific analysis method can be determined according to actual needs.
[0072] Optionally, the target glue application image can be analyzed based on a BLOB detection algorithm to obtain the glue detection result. In the algorithm, the glue application area is first determined by binarization. If there is a large defect, the defect area where the large defect is located is determined by feature extraction. If there are some small defects, a binary image is obtained by opening operation and closing operation respectively, and then a new image is obtained by subtracting the two images. Feature extraction is then performed on the new image to obtain the defect area of the glue. The glue detection result is generated based on the defect area.
[0073] In the embodiment, the gluing track is evenly divided in the Y-axis direction, and then each column of pixels is translated in the X-axis direction according to the number and direction of pixels to be translated, so that a new straight gluing track is obtained. The number and direction of pixels to be translated are obtained based on the motion track of the servo axis. In this way, the wavy gluing area can be converted into a straight gluing area based on the gluing track of the servo axis, so as to reduce the false detection caused by the detection at the inflection point and improve the detection rate.
